Carissa Moore has proved again what a badass she is.

While surfing overhead J-Bay in the Corona Open today, Moore snapped her board and swam in and got a new one.

She still managed to advance into the next round. We're impressed.

The WSL captioned the clip above:

"Not even a broken board can stop 5x World Champ @rissmoore10 as she moves onto the Quarterfinals!"

In the video, the first-ever female Olympic surfing gold medalist goes frontside on an overhead right and gets barreled, scoring an 8.50 from the judges.

She competed against France's Johanne Defay in Heat 1 of the elimination round.

The surfers were judged on their best two scores. Moore's best waves were scored 7.77 and 8.50, totaling a winning 16.27 points. Meanwhile defeated Defay scored 6.83 and 6.80, totaling 13.63 points.
